From: Sukadev Bhattiprolu <sukadev@xxxxxxxxxx> Subject: [RFC][PATCH 2/6] Remove 'devpts_root' global Remove the 'devpts_root' global variable and find the root dentry using the super_block. The super-block itself is found from the device inode, using a new wrapper, pts_sb_from_inode(). --- fs/devpts/inode.c | 36 ++++++++++++++++++++++++------------ 1 file changed, 24 insertions(+), 12 deletions(-) Index: linux-2.6.26-rc8-mm1/fs/devpts/inode.c =================================================================== --- linux-2.6.26-rc8-mm1.orig/fs/devpts/inode.c 2008-08-04 02:08:15.000000000 -0700 +++ linux-2.6.26-rc8-mm1/fs/devpts/inode.c 2008-08-04 02:08:43.000000000 -0700 @@ -33,7 +33,14 @@ static DEFINE_IDR(allocated_ptys); static DEFINE_MUTEX(allocated_ptys_lock); static struct vfsmount *devpts_mnt; -static struct dentry *devpts_root; + +static inline struct super_block *pts_sb_from_inode(struct inode *inode) +{ + if (inode->i_sb->s_magic == DEVPTS_SUPER_MAGIC) + return inode->i_sb; + + return devpts_mnt->mnt_sb; +} static struct { int setuid; @@ -141,7 +148,7 @@ devpts_fill_super(struct super_block *s, inode->i_fop = &simple_dir_operations; inode->i_nlink = 2; - devpts_root = s->s_root = d_alloc_root(inode); + s->s_root = d_alloc_root(inode); if (s->s_root) return 0; @@ -169,10 +176,9 @@ static struct file_system_type devpts_fs * to the System V naming convention */ -static struct dentry *get_node(int num) +static struct dentry *get_node(struct dentry *root, int num) { char s[12]; - struct dentry *root = devpts_root; mutex_lock(&root->d_inode->i_mutex); return lookup_one_len(s, root, sprintf(s, "%d", num)); } @@ -218,7 +224,9 @@ int devpts_pty_new(struct inode *ptmx_in struct tty_driver *driver = tty->driver; dev_t device = MKDEV(driver->major, driver->minor_start+number); struct dentry *dentry; - struct inode *inode = new_inode(devpts_mnt->mnt_sb); + struct super_block *sb = pts_sb_from_inode(ptmx_inode); + struct inode *inode = new_inode(sb); + struct dentry *root = sb->s_root; /* We're supposed to be given the slave end of a pty */ BUG_ON(driver->type != TTY_DRIVER_TYPE_PTY); @@ -234,20 +242,22 @@ int devpts_pty_new(struct inode *ptmx_in init_special_inode(inode, S_IFCHR|config.mode, device); inode->i_private = tty; - dentry = get_node(number); + dentry = get_node(root, number); if (!IS_ERR(dentry) && !dentry->d_inode) { d_instantiate(dentry, inode); - fsnotify_create(devpts_root->d_inode, dentry); + fsnotify_create(root->d_inode, dentry); } - mutex_unlock(&devpts_root->d_inode->i_mutex); + mutex_unlock(&root->d_inode->i_mutex); return 0; } struct tty_struct *devpts_get_tty(struct inode *inode, int number) { - struct dentry *dentry = get_node(number); + struct super_block *sb = pts_sb_from_inode(inode); + struct dentry *root = sb->s_root; + struct dentry *dentry = get_node(root, number); struct tty_struct *tty; tty = NULL; @@ -257,14 +267,16 @@ struct tty_struct *devpts_get_tty(struct dput(dentry); } - mutex_unlock(&devpts_root->d_inode->i_mutex); + mutex_unlock(&root->d_inode->i_mutex); return tty; } void devpts_pty_kill(struct inode *inode, int number) { - struct dentry *dentry = get_node(number); + struct super_block *sb = pts_sb_from_inode(inode); + struct dentry *root = sb->s_root; + struct dentry *dentry = get_node(root, number); if (!IS_ERR(dentry)) { struct inode *inode = dentry->d_inode; @@ -275,7 +287,7 @@ void devpts_pty_kill(struct inode *inode } dput(dentry); } - mutex_unlock(&devpts_root->d_inode->i_mutex); + mutex_unlock(&root->d_inode->i_mutex); } static int __init init_devpts_fs(void) _______________________________________________ Containers mailing list Containers@x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x https://lists.linux-foundation.org/mailman/listinfo/containers
